Logical Systems (LSI) LLC, is an established multi-disciplinary engineering company founded in Memphis, Tennessee in 1985. Today, LSI is comprised of 250+ engineers and staff located around the US (Tennessee, Georgia, California, Colorado, Iowa, etc.), and at three international locations (Canada, Taiwan, and Mainland China).
LSIs , Canada was established in 2013. Engineers at LSI have the opportunity to work on a wide range of processes in a diverse range of industries, including: Food and Beverage, Brewing and Distilling, Chemical, Pulp and Paper, Power Generation, Natural Gas, Pharmaceutical, and many others. Domestic & international client projects range from small, single-person efforts to team efforts on multi-million-dollar multi-year projects. To successfully complete projects, LSI utilizes multi-disciplinary teams of Electrical Engineers, Mechanical Engineers, Control Systems Engineers, Process/Chemical Engineers, and Programmers.
Engineers can expect to work on projects from conception to the final hand-off to the client while expanding their knowledge in various engineering disciplines and across the industries we serve. Project work may include: design, programming, configuration, fabrication, installation, commissioning, testing, etc. LSI is a fast-growing company that will provide the opportunity for professional growth, and a diverse and dynamic work environment.
PROCESS ENGINEER
Process Engineers work with clients to produce detailed process designs and simulations for new equipment, or to modify existing process designs to correct deficiencies.
This work involves the entire project life cycle, including creating job proposals for clients, performing the detailed process design, simulating the process, providing support during project start-up, and validating process performance after start-up.
